TY Oil Energies recovers carbon black, pyrolysis oil and steel from end-of-life tyres across India.
Every end-of-life tyre entering our line is separated into materials that industry can use directly. Steel is removed first, during preparation. The prepared rubber then passes into sealed, oxygen-free thermal conversion, which yields a hydrocarbon oil and a solid carbon char. The oil is condensed and refined into a stable process feedstock. The char is milled and classified into recovered carbon black suitable for substitution against several virgin grades.

Pyrolysis performs only as well as the material entering it. The majority of our process control therefore sits upstream of the reactor, in grading, sizing, wire separation and drying, so that every charge presents the same characteristics and the output stays inside the same band batch after batch.
Conversion takes place under seal with oxygen excluded and heat applied indirectly, so the rubber decomposes thermally rather than combusting. Vapour is drawn off through a staged condenser train and settled into oil by grade. Solid char is cooled, scalped for residual wire, then milled and classified into finished carbon. Non-condensable gas is captured and returned to the burners as fuel.
Loads are weighed, sampled and graded, with rims, tubes and contamination removed before acceptance.
Casings are reduced to uniform chip, with steel extracted magnetically and textile removed by air classification.
Prepared chip is charged under seal into an indirectly heated reactor operating without oxygen.
Vapour is condensed into oil, char is milled into carbon black, and process gas is captured for reuse.
Finished material is classified, packed and released against a batch record.
India generates significantly more end-of-life tyres each year than the country has licensed capacity to process, and the shortfall continues to widen. The default outcomes, stockpiling and open burning, destroy recoverable material and release avoidable emissions in the process.
Recovery changes the arithmetic on both sides. Each tonne of recovered carbon black displaces a tonne that would otherwise have been manufactured from fossil oil, and each tyre processed is one removed from an unmanaged waste stream. For manufacturers, substitution is a direct route to lower embedded carbon in the finished product without redesigning it.
Containment is what makes that case hold. Material handling is enclosed with extraction at source, the reactor operates under seal, and process gas is cleaned and burned back into the plant rather than flared, supplying the majority of its thermal load. Emissions pass through multi-stage treatment before release, and operating conditions are logged continuously through every cycle.
Consistency is the condition of entry for any recovered material. Our products are sampled at discharge and tested using the same recognised methods our customers apply to virgin material, so results can be read directly against an incumbent supplier's certificate. Retained samples are held against every batch number, and third party verification is available on request.
